Definition:

Under general supervision, perform a variety of work in support of the Exhibition department of the Longmont Museum. Assist the department staff in the development, design and fabrication of exhibitions.   
 




Principal Duties:

Research exhibition topics that support the Museum’s temporary exhibitions. Develop and design exhibition components using software such as Revit, Rhino, or Sketchup. Fabricate exhibition components utilizing Museum’s ShopBot CNC router. Install high quality exhibition components using current best practices in material choice and use. Assist in the installation and de-installation of temporary exhibitions. This may include, unloading trucks, moving crates, unpacking crates, condition reporting, assembling exhibition, hanging artwork, de-installing exhibition, packing crates and loading trucks. Keep exhibition shop and storage areas organized and clean. Investigate and apply innovative exhibition fabrication techniques. Requires working cooperatively and effectively with co-workers, volunteers, and the general public. Performs essential duties and additional tasks in a manner which enhances City Attributes.
 




Working Environment:

Work is generally performed in a woodworking shop, general office space, or museum galleries. Frequent use of power and hand tools, ladders, and floor mounted woodworking machinery. Moving through diverse work environments involving bending/stooping, twisting, kneeling and squatting. Some work performed in general office space on personal computer. Involves exposure to paints, solvents, fumes, dust, machinery, and noise. May involve standing for several hours. Fine motor skills sufficient to handle rare and fragile artifacts safely.





Qualifications:

Must be currently enrolled at an accredited college or university. Must be 18 years of age or older. Course work in architecture, interior design, graphic design, or product design is desirable.
